Got Skyrim for Christmas.  It was kind of a family gift...



I don't think we've watch more than a few quarters of football since Christmas Day.  It's Skyrim, Skyrim and more Skyrim.



I think that my wife (works part time) is furthest along, then my 12YO daughter, then me.  They just have more free time than I do.



We sit around and watch each other play.







I love the ability to switch between first person and third person.



I really love the open story.  I can see playing this game three or four times, with different characters and completely different approaches to the game.



Anyone else completely hooked on this game?



Without posting any big spoilers, any tips/tricks for a relative noob?

Skyrim is my favorite game at the time being.  I just hit level 30.  I am now the leader of the Companions and the College of Winterhold.  I just bought my Frost Atranoch spell.  I can kill a giant with five dual casted firebolts.  I haven't ran into anything that can get past me and my Frost Atranoch.

EDIT:  If you are playing Skyrim and want to be a melee rape machine I highly suggest doing the Companion quests and turning yourself into a werewolf.  In Werewolf form you are EXTREMELY strong.  You can back hand people across the room.  I really like it when you are beating someone to death as a werewolf and they give up and say something like "Ok, I give up", but you take it that extra step, pick them up by their head, stare at them in the eyes and smash their head, which makes their brain pop out and fly across the room.  Or when they lay down and give up and you get on top of them and start tearing limbs off and throwing them across the room.  Being a werewolf is one of the best things in the game.

I got stopped by a group of 5 bandits, while I was in werewolf form.  They were trying to get me to pay a toll to cross a bridge.  I refused their toll and they attacked me.  Bad idea.  Two of them died a horrible death after they were back handed off of the bridge, I popped ones brain and ripped the other two limb from limb.  Took about 30 seconds to take out 5 bandits.  They were all level 25 bandits too.  Got some nice loot off of them including some glass armor and weapons.
